I'd be that other dude

The car is awesome, foam or rubber it just "works". There really is little need to purchase any hop-ups for it. I suggest people just build it to kit settings & run it, you will be amazed by how dialled the car is. The most prominent trait the car seems to exhibit out of the box is steering, ie it has a tonne of it, which is awesome, but at the same time it is a very very planted, stable car.

Also im very impressed by its durability. It was given a tough time at a recent race meet & came off with flying colours, no broken parts, no damaged gears, no binding drivetrain.

When you guys finally get some, my number 1 suggestion is build it to the box set up & try it, its a fantastic starting point, oh, & get some 1.2mm sway bars (gold).

The officials saw that with out one ways the racing would be "closer" and that there would be less wrecks. We voted on it and it was approved, we will have an other review of the rules halfway trough the season and see how it's working. They where also using the Reedy race as a model for the rule.

aparently MIP cant supply the nesesary ammounts so they are changin the universals, as a side note, the MIP bones are identical to the TC3/XXS ones so if you need a spare one and don't mind running adifferent color bone try those.
